985 Rosina (Asteroid)
From Cambridge , 985 Rosina is not readily observable since it is very close to the Sun, at a separation of only 19° from it.

Orbital elements [1]
Semi-major axis: | 2.30 AU |
Eccentricity: | 0.277523 |
Inclination: | 4.06° |
Longitude ascending node: | 290.24° |
Argument of perihelion: | 59.73° |
Epoch of elements: | 31 March 2024 |
Mean Anomaly at epoch: | 51.00° |
Absolute mag (H): | 12.84 [1] |
Slope parameter (G): | 0.15 [1] |
Derived quantities
Perihelion: | 1.66 AU |
Aphelion: | 2.94 AU |
Orbital period: | 3.49 years |
